Key Features and Highlights
- Blazing-Fast Performance: My OldBoy! Free - GBC Emulator uses ARM assembly code to achieve 60 FPS without frame drops, even on low-end devices.
- Link Cable Emulation: Play multiplayer classics locally via Bluetooth/Wi-Fi or on the same device.
- Tilt Sensor & Rumble Support: Leverage your phone’s hardware to emulate physical interactions from games like Kirby Tilt 'n' Tumble.
- Save States & Cheat Codes: Save progress anywhere and use GameShark/GameGenie codes to enhance gameplay.
- Custom Layouts: Adjust on-screen controls and video size via a flexible editor.
- Battery Efficiency: My OldBoy! Free - GBC Emulator optimizes power consumption for extended gaming sessions.

Disadvantages
- Ads in Free Version: My OldBoy! Free - GBC Emulator displays occasional ads; upgrading to the paid version removes them.
- No Built-in BIOS: Users must source BIOS files independently for certain features.
- Learning Curve: Customizing layouts or enabling cheats might overwhelm casual players.
Tips for Optimal Use
1. Enable OpenGL Rendering in settings for improved graphics performance.
2. Create shortcut icons on your home screen for quick access to favorite games.
3. Backup save files regularly to avoid data loss.
4. Use fast-forward (up to 50x speed) to breeze through slower gameplay segments.
